Interview Questions

1. Are tables locked during snapshot generation?

The length of time that the locks are taken depends on the type of replication used:

  •  For merge publications, the Snapshot Agent does not take any locks.
  •  For transactional publications, by default the Snapshot Agent takes locks only during the initial phase of snapshot generation.
  •  For snapshot publications the Snapshot Agent takes locks during the entire snapshot generation process. 

Because locks prevent other users from updating the tables, the Snapshot Agent should be scheduled to execute during periods of lower activity on the database, especially for snapshot publications.

By Hena Parveen 2 0
Is this helpful? Yes No

Submit an interview question

Submitted questions and answers are subject to review and editing, and may or may not be selected for posting, at the sole discretion of w3Sniff.

Get Started

Comments

Leave a Comment


Check out more interview questions

Based on your skills

MS SQL Server

1658779 1720 23 859

Angular

42394 92 0 46

Wordpress

34278 72 1 36